Is Meditating Easy or Hard?

Image of a tree reflecting on water with the words "A clearer mind is always a pathway to higher thinking"

You’d think creating a blank mind would be easy, but for people who overthink, meditation can be a challenge. As we try to clear our minds, we start thinking about how to not think (more thinking) and it’s like looking in a mirror at a reflection of a mirror.

"Each thought we have is a commuter train."

Let’s think about this differently. Imagine that each thought is a commuter train—a ‘thought train’ if you will. As we stand on the platform, it pulls in, opens its doors and invites us to enter. We do, the doors close, and we start going somewhere (more thinking).

What if, instead of getting on the thought train, we stood back to see that the thought IS a thought and we don’t have to get on? We can watch the doors close and let the train leave the station. The thought can move on without us and dissipate. By doing this enough times and we end up with a distinguishably clearer mind.
